Chlamydia vs Gonorrhea: Both are sexually transmitted infections. They are similar in many ways. But there are also differences between chlamydia and gonorrhea.

If you are sexually active, you may be at risk of contracting or passing on sexually transmitted infections (STDs). Your chances of getting an STD may be higher if you have sex with multiple partners or don’t use a barrier method like a condom. However, you should know all about chlamydia and gonorrhea, two common STDs that affect millions of people around the world. Both are similar in many ways, including how they are diagnosed and transmitted. But there are also differences between chlamydia and gonorrhea such as the cause and how to treat them.

What is chlamydia?

Chlamydia is a common sexually transmitted infection (STD) caused by the bacterium Chlamydia trachomatis. It is a preventable and treatable STD and is transmitted mainly through oral, anal and vaginal sex. According to data from World Health Organizationmore than 128 million infections were reported in 2020 among adults between 15 and 49 years of age worldwide. This infection is believed to be asymptomatic, but some people may experience some symptoms such as vaginal discharge and unusual urethra. It can also increase the risk of HIV infection and lead to other health problems such as infertility in women. It is vital to treat it early to avoid complications.

What is gonorrhea?

Caused by the bacterium Neisseria gonorrhoeae, gonorrhea is a preventable and treatable sexually transmitted infection. Like chlamydia, it is also transmitted through vaginal, oral or anal sex. According to his data WHEREapproximately 82.4 million new infections were reported in 2020 among adults worldwide. While people with this condition may not experience symptoms, some men and women may experience more discharge than usual. It is a serious and growing problem that needs to be addressed early as it can increase the risk of several health problems in humans. It can increase infertility in both women and men and put you at risk of developing HIV infection.

Chlamydia vs Gonorrhea: What are the Symptoms?

Globally, more than one million STIs are acquired every day in people between the ages of 15 and 49, according to World Health Organization. One of them is chlamydia. About 128.5 million new chlamydia infections in people over the age of 15 worldwide were reported in 2020, according to WHERE. “It can infect men and women, often affecting the genital system, but it can also infect the rectum and throat,” says obstetrician and gynecologist Dr Madhu Juneja.

Chlamydia symptoms

Chlamydia is often referred to as a “silent” infection because many people have no obvious symptoms. But some people may experience the following symptoms:

  • Unusual vaginal discharge that may be watery and strong-smelling.
  • Burning sensation and pain during urination.
  • Discomfort or pain in the lower abdomen.
  • Discomfort or pain during intercourse.
  • Spotting or bleeding that occurs outside of the normal menstrual cycle.
  • Pain, discharge or bleeding if the infection spreads to the rectum.

Symptoms of gonorrhea

In the case of gonorrhea, which mainly infects the mucous membranes of the reproductive tract but can also affect the throat and rectum, most women have no symptoms. If they do, symptoms are often mild and can be mistaken for a vaginal infection, according to the U.S. Centers for Disease Control and Prevention.

Here are some of the signs of this sexually transmitted infection:

  • Pain during urination
  • Heavy yellow or green vaginal discharge
  • Vaginal bleeding between periods
  • If the throat is infected, symptoms may include a sore throat.

Chlamydia vs. Gonorrhea: What Are the Causes?

“Chlamydia is an infection caused mainly by the bacterium chlamydia trachomatis,” says the expert. Here are the main factors that contribute to its transmission:

  • Engaging in unprotected vaginal, anal, or oral sex with an infected partner. Bacteria can be spread through bodily fluids.
  • Having multiple sexual partners increases the risk of exposure to chlamydia, especially if the partners are not tested for STDs.
  • Pregnant women with chlamydia can pass the infection to their newborn during childbirth, which can lead to complications such as pneumonia or conjunctivitis in the baby.
  • Using shared or unwashed sex toys without proper cleaning can also lead to transmission if a person is infected.

Gonorrhea can also be spread if you have sex with an infected partner and don’t use protection or have multiple sex partners. Like chlamydia, pregnant women with gonorrhea can pass the infection to their baby during childbirth. “But the bacterium Neisseria gonorrhoeae is the main reason behind gonorrhea,” says the expert.

Chlamydia vs Gonorrhea: How Are These STDs Diagnosed?

Similar diagnostic methods are used to find out if you have chlamydia or gonorrhea. One or more of these tests may be done:

  • Physical examination to detect signs of an STD.
  • Urine test to check your urine for the bacteria that cause these infections.
  • Blood test to look for signs of bacterial infection.
  • Swab culture to get a sample from your vagina, throat or anus.

Chlamydia vs. Gonorrhea: How Are These STDs Treated?

Antibiotics are effective in treating chlamydia. If people take their antibiotics correctly, more than 95 percent of people can be cured, according to the UK National Health Service.

The following antibiotics are mainly prescribed to treat chlamydia:

  • Doxycycline, which must be taken every day for at least a week
  • A single dose of 1 gram of Azithromycin followed by 500 mg once daily for two days

“Treating gonorrhea can be difficult because of drug-resistant strains of the bacteria,” says Dr. Juneja. Dual therapy with ceftriaxone or cefixime along with doxycycline and azithromycin is usually recommended, according to research published in Canadian Medical Association Journal in 2023.

How to prevent chlamydia and gonorrhea?

Here are some ways to prevent STDs like chlamydia and gonorrhea:

  • Consistent use of latex condoms during sexual intercourse (vaginal, anal and oral) can significantly reduce the risk of gonorrhea and chlamydia.
  • Reduce the number of sexual partners.
  • Regular screening is essential, especially for people who are sexually active and have multiple partners or are not using protection.
  • Discuss sexual health and STD testing with your partners before engaging in sexual activity. Open communication helps ensure that both partners are aware of each other’s sexual health status.
  • If you use sex toys, make sure they are cleaned thoroughly between uses, or look for a new condom or toy for each partner to minimize the risk of infection.

Chlamydia and gonorrhea are sexually transmitted infections that can take two weeks or more to clear up. Their causes and treatment are different, but it is best to avoid sexual intercourse until the infections clear up.
